How to tenderize beef

Beef is a common ingredient in daily life, but how to make beef tender and juicy is a headache for many novices and even veterans in the kitchen. 1. The scientific principle of beef tenderization

How to tenderize beef

The tenderness of beef depends primarily on the thickness of the muscle fibers, the amount of connective tissue and how it is handled during cooking. Here are the key factors that affect beef tenderness:

factorInfluencesolution
muscle fiberThe thicker the fiber, the harder the meat.Cutting meat against the grain and physically beating it
connective tissueHigh collagen content, tough meatCooking at low temperature for long periods of time
pHpH affects protein structureUse an acidic marinade
Moisture contentLoss of moisture causes the meat to deteriorateMarinate, moisturize and control heat

2. Practical ways to tenderize beef

1.Choose the right part

The tenderness of different cuts of beef varies greatly. Here are recommended cuts of beef suitable for different cooking methods:

cooking methodRecommended partsTenderness score (1-5)
Quick stir-fryTenderloin, outer ridge5
barbecueBeef short ribs, rib eye4
stewBeef brisket, beef tendon3
hot potFat cow, upper brain4

2.Physical treatment methods

• Cut meat against the grain: cut muscle fibers and reduce chewing resistance

• Slap the meat: use a meat mallet or the back of a knife to destroy the muscle structure

• Fork piercing: increases marinade penetration area

3.Chemical tenderization methods

• Natural meat tenderizer: protease in pineapple, papaya, kiwi and other fruits

• Baking soda: Add 1/4 teaspoon baking soda per 500g of meat, marinate for 15 minutes and rinse

• Vinegar or lemon juice: An acidic environment breaks down proteins

4.Pickling tips

• Basic marinade: 2 tbsp light soy sauce, 1 tbsp cooking wine, 1 tbsp starch, 1 tbsp oil

• Advanced recipe: add 1 egg white or a small amount of meat tenderizer

• Time control: 15-30 minutes for thin slices, 2-4 hours for thick pieces

3. Key Points in the Cooking Process

1.Fire control

• Quick stir-fry: Stir-fry quickly over high heat to keep the meat juicy.

• Frying: first use high heat to lock in the meat juices, then turn to medium-low heat

• Stew: Simmer over low heat to convert collagen into gelatin

2.temperature management

3.The importance of resting

After cooking, let it sit for 5-10 minutes to allow the meat juices to redistribute, which can improve the tenderness experience by 20%.

4.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Why is the beef in restaurants always tenderer than the beef at home?

A: Professional kitchens typically use the following techniques:

• Choose higher-grade beef cuts

• Use meat tenderizer (food grade protease)

• More precise fire control

• Professional pickling recipes

Q: How to maintain the tenderness of frozen beef?

A:

• When defrosting, place it in the refrigerator to defrost slowly.

• After thawing, use a napkin to absorb moisture from the surface.

• Add appropriate amount of starch to marinate

Q: What is the most economical way to tenderize meat?

A: The baking soda method is the most cost-effective option, but you should pay attention to the dosage and time of use. Excessive use will affect the flavor.
